The story
What it's about
A financial adviser drags his family from Chicago to the Missouri Ozarks, where he must launder $500 million in five years to appease a drug boss.

Season 2 · Complete
Season 2
201810 episodes
8.0IMDbMarty's plan to open a riverboat casino is complicated by Darlene Snell's schemes, Ruth's paroled father, state politics and a Kansas City mobster.
